Rodin - passionate, demanding, sensual: and his whole personality went into his sculpture. He created a new sculptural language, realistic and physical, highly charged with emotion, conveying sexuality more directly than ever before.
Over 200 illustrations, including drawings, contemporary photographs of Rodin, his studio and models, and fascinating documents reveal Rodin's life and working practice.
